A few weeks ago I did a post on Vinology as a fabulous option for a rehearsal dinner in downtown Ann Arbor. Another great option, and one that is a little more casual, yet very unique to Ann Arbor, is the Original Cottage Inn.
Located right in the heart of downtown Ann Arbor's State Street shopping are, Cottage Inn offers a great Italian menu and a low-key, laid back atmosphere. It is also right next door to First Congregational Church, and across the street from St. Mary's, making it very convenient for you and your guests to walk on over after the rehearsal.
There are two main areas where your rehearsal dinner could be held, either upstairs on the top level in a banquet room, or downstairs in the basement (where the UM hockey team celebrates and eats post game). We often work with couples who live outside of Michigan, but who have ties to Ann Arbor through family, friends, school, or other reasons. One of the more consistent questions we are asked is to recommend places for a reherasal dinner. Therefore, I thought I'd start doing some blog posts on some fantastic rehearsal dinner options in downtown Ann Arbor. First up...Vinology. Vinology is a wine bar that serves mainly small plates. Their food is delicious and their wine is top notch. We are working with a couple who are planning their fall 2011 wedding at the Ann Arbor Art Center and who have booked their rehearsal at Vinology. With the exposed brick, bubble style lighting, and modern decor, the aesthetics are a perfect fit to start their wedding weekend off on the right foot! The Bubble Room can seat 80 people reception style and is the perfect location for a rehearsal dinner or small wedding.
